位置: 编程技术 - 正文

SQL Server高级内容之case语法函数概述及使用(sql server高级编程)

编辑:rootadmin

1.Case函数的用法 (1)使用类似:switch-case与if-else if。 (2)语法:     case [字段]       when 表达式 then 显示数据       when 表达式 then 显示数据       else 显示数据     end (3)百分制转换素质教育 1)如图:我们要将显示的数据转换成ABCDE,规则是分以上显示A,分以上显示B,以此类推。     

2)执行的SQL语句是:3)最后的执行结果如图所示: 

(4)注意:     1)写case对应的就写上end。     2)end后面跟别名(case与end之间相当于一个字段(对象)) (5)和C#的switch-语法作比较 1)C#       Switch(变量)       {         Case 常量1:结果1;break;         Case 常量2:结果2;break;         Default :默认结果;break;       } 2) SQL       SQL语法我在上面写了,可以对比看一下。 (6)对应的if-else if语法     1) C#       If(表达式1) {结果1;}       else if(表达式2) {结果2;}       else {默认结果;}     2)SQL Server       case         when 表达式1 then 显示1         when 表达式2 then 显示2         else 默认显示       end 3)举例说明,如果我们存放性别的时候在数据库中是用f,m标识的,现在我们想要用男女标识,SQL语句如下: (7)练习案例: 1)在数据库中执行这段代码: 2)实现的效果如下:     

3)可以看出,首先select中应该有三个字段,并且将数据大于0的放到收入中,那么另一个为0,并且将小于0的放到支出里面,另一个为0,下面我们写实现的SQL语句:(8)一道面试题的练习:

1)如图:我们写出下面执行的代码,数据库大家自己建或者我在下面附加脚本了,大家制药执行一下即可:

      

2)执行的SQL语句:3)实现功能的SQL语句的书写相信自己,你就是下一个奇迹!

推荐整理分享SQL Server高级内容之case语法函数概述及使用(sql server高级编程),希望有所帮助,仅作参考,欢迎阅读内容。

SQL Server高级内容之case语法函数概述及使用(sql server高级编程)

文章相关热门搜索词:高级sql语句,sqlserver高级教程,sqlserver高级内容,sqlserver高级教程,sql server高级编程,sqlserver高级教程,sql高级使用方法,sql高级使用方法,内容如对您有帮助,希望把文章链接给更多的朋友!

SQL判断字段列是否存在的方法 增加字段altertabledocdspadddspcodechar()删除字段ALTERTABLEtable_NAMEDROPCOLUMNcolumn_NAME修改字段类型ALTERTABLEtable_nameALTERCOLUMNcolumn_namenew_data_type改名sp_rename更改当前

SqlServer 扩展属性的介绍 SqlServer帮助中对扩展属性的描述是:TheExtendedPropertiespropertysetsorretrievesprovider-specificconnectioninformationthatcannotbeexplicitlydescribedthroughthepropertymechanism.对于扩

sql语句中单引号,双引号的处理方法 下面我们就分别讲述,虽然说的是Insert语句,但是Select、Update、Delete语句都是一样的。假如有下述表格:mytabe字段1username字符串型(姓名)字段2age数字

标签: sql server高级编程

本文链接地址:https://www.jiuchutong.com/biancheng/347460.html 转载请保留说明!

上一篇:oracle忘记sys/system/scott用户密码的解决方法(oracle忘记用户名密码怎么办)

下一篇:SQL判断字段列是否存在的方法(sql判断字段是否包含数字和字母)

  • 金税盘技术维护费
  • 免缴车船税
  • 农副产品增值税免税政策
  • 金税盘维护费抵税账务处理
  • 与生产相关的关键成功因素包括
  • 关税的税收主体是外国的进出口商
  • 独立核算和非独立核算由谁定
  • 资产负债表其他应付款计算公式
  • 当年实现的利润弥补亏损会计分录
  • 全额抵减税控盘分录
  • 现房销售需要哪些手续
  • 职工福利费要交个税吗
  • 高速公路抵税
  • 帮你用好小微企业所得税优惠的7个案例
  • 购买办公桌椅属于什么费用
  • 企业所得税预缴税款表怎么填
  • 宣告分派现金股利影响所有者权益变动吗
  • 借方和贷方是什么意思银行存款
  • 递延所得税资产借贷方向
  • win11正式版发布
  • 企业收到的罚款收入属于什么科目
  • 行政单位房租收入上交分录
  • 修改bios设置
  • 小规模开普票后怎么报增值税
  • php验证码代码怎么写
  • 损益期末余额怎么算
  • window10玩吃鸡总崩溃
  • 土地增值税的计税依据
  • 安全生产专用设备目录
  • 深度linux使用入门教程
  • shwicon.exe - shwicon是什么进程 有什么用
  • 竣工结算审计费计入什么科目
  • 会计科目的设置应该符合国家统一会计准则的规定
  • phpstudy访问数据库
  • 46 个非常有用的成语
  • 无偿转让房屋
  • 税务没给核印花税,企业用交吗
  • 股权置换涉税问题
  • 车辆保险费用的申请模板
  • bootstrap框架的理解
  • php xdebug配置
  • 人工智能会影响经济发展吗
  • vue中的$el
  • python字符串字面量有哪4种
  • python中生成器的作用
  • element ui vue 3
  • 什么是支付宝账号如何查看
  • mongodb安装教程图解
  • 生产费用在完工产品和在产品之间的方法
  • 汽车租赁行业税负是多少
  • 质量问题的扣款计入什么科目
  • 拼多多里的多多付款安全吗
  • 销售退款现金流量表
  • 增值税附加税减半政策
  • 出口退税备案完事了,为什么还没有退税勾选那个模块
  • 运输业户
  • 加计抵减四项服务是什么?
  • 软件公司购买软件用于研发
  • 私企干不长久
  • 解决口苦最快的方法
  • openssl/sha.h
  • VirtualBOX给CentOS建共享文件夹的方法
  • centos设置禁ping
  • win10内置管理员账户禁用
  • windows图片锁屏
  • 简述dom的组成
  • cocos2djs
  • unity接入安卓sdk
  • jquery跟随鼠标移动
  • js拖动图片
  • android图片库
  • color 对于当前会话,更改命令提示窗口的前景和背景色
  • ubuntu下安装visual studio
  • unity保存项目
  • JavaScript中的事件处理
  • layui jquery事件失效
  • 湖北国税发票真伪查询
  • 澳门国际金融税务局
  • 建筑行业增值税税收优惠政策
  • 初级会计职称可以挂靠吗
  • 免责声明:网站部分图片文字素材来源于网络,如有侵权,请及时告知,我们会第一时间删除,谢谢! 邮箱:opceo@qq.com

    鄂ICP备2023003026号

    网站地图: 企业信息 工商信息 财税知识 网络常识 编程技术

    友情链接: 武汉网站建设